This 3D pie chart highlights the most sought-after roles in this field and their respective representation in the job market. 1. **Automation Engineers**: These professionals are responsible for designing, implementing, and maintaining automation systems within a manufacturing environment. As smart factories continue to grow, the demand for automation engineers with expertise in modern technologies like AI and IoT increases. 2. **Data Scientists**: Data scientists are crucial in analyzing and interpreting large data sets generated by smart manufacturing systems. They help to optimize production processes and minimize downtime by identifying patterns and trends in the data. 3. **Manufacturing Analysts**: Manufacturing analysts monitor production processes to ensure efficiency, quality, and cost-effectiveness. They are responsible for identifying areas for improvement and implementing solutions to maximize productivity. 4. **Manufacturing IT Specialists**: As manufacturing systems become increasingly digitized, the need for skilled IT professionals to manage and maintain these systems is paramount. Manufacturing IT specialists ensure seamless integration and operation of various digital tools and software. 5. **Robotics Engineers**: Robotics engineers design, develop, and maintain robotic systems that streamline manufacturing processes. As automation becomes more prevalent in the industry, the demand for robotics engineers will continue to rise.
